|
Usage of
the program "Drive image", ST & ZX file transfer
Atari ST
GemDos, DOS16 & BigDOS file transfer & partition extract When a GemDos or
DOS MBR (partition table) with FAT16, BigDOS partitions (or just a
single partition without MBR) is detected, the following dialog will
open after clicking on 'File transfer' :
It works with GemDos
AHDI 3.0 spec. partitioned hard disks, and media or image files of
those (img, raw). It also works with DOS FAT16 and BigDos(x) partitions - primary and in Extended and EXTNDx partitions. Limitation: works correct only up to 2GB locations on disks or image files. So, use it with max. 2GB disks, or image files. Select a partition in the right box, and the program will list its root directory in the left box. You may select multiple files or directories at once. 'Extract' copies the selection (with subdirectories and their content) to the current destination-directory on the PC, which can be chosen with the 'Dest Dir' button. The buttons 'Dir Up' and 'Open Dir' are for navigation in GemDos partition's directories. A subdirectory can be opened with a double-click on its name too. 'Add files' is of course for copying files from PC to attached disk/media or to an image file. Multiple files may be added at once, but not subdirectories with their content. Below is selectable whether the timestamp of added files will be the current time or the original file's timestamp. 'New folder' : creates a subDir (with a name typed in the 'Folder name' box below) in the current ST dir. Use capital letters. Sunken button 'Partitions' is for extracting an image file of only the selected partition. From drive or image file. In case of swapped L/H it will be saved in normal order, so you may access the partition with common tools. It also sets 'Sectors from start' and 'Sector count' to the position of the selected partition in the main window (just close the file selector without save). So advanced users may insert a partiton with new content in a disk or an image file. It is a dangerous operation, so do it only if know what are you doing. Drive image works now with AHDI (GemDos) spec. disks (or image files) with reversed (swapped) (IDE interface) byte order too. The program will autodetect the byte order ('GemDos SW' will appear for reversed ones), and will do all necessary swappings. New option at ver. 1.28: Seeking partitions. If for some reason the partition table is damaged, the program can seek FAT16 partitions. The list of partitions is empty then, or some partitions missing. Click on 'Seek P' button, and the list of partitions will appear to the left, instantly - in case that they are not damaged/overwritten. The first
value is the sector offset from start, then size in MB and 'Ext' if it
is an extended partition. Clicking on 'Write PT'
(Write Partition Table) writes this partition table to the image in
GemDOS format.Before this the program will save the current partition table (MBR sector) - give the file some memorable name. 'PT from file' will write the partition table in the image or drive from the selected file. Thus you may restore the original or make some experiments. Seeking partitions combined with partition extract offers some new possibilities - as making a custom order from selected partitions. You can extract partitions and then just make one combined file of them using the copy command. For now only 4 primary partitions may be combined this way. Thereafter seeking will create a new partition table... ZX file transfer: Before clicking on the 'File transfer' button make
sure that the Image format is set
correctly. The program usually sets
it automatically, but
sometimes you may need to set it
manually. For 8-bit simple IF drives or images must set HDF 256.
ZX > PC:
You can extract
ZX files from drives or image files (raw or hdf format). After
selecting a drive from the list or file with 'Open image file'
click on 'File transfer' - it is designed for
the Charea DoS system, used by hard disk and CF ROMs (zxcflba.rom,
zx8bide.rom & zxide.rom) on this site. If you get a mess
instead of lists probably CHS is incorrect. For LBA it is 'standard' 32
Sector/track and 8 Heads. Clicking on 'Guess geo.'
may detect and set correct drive geometry. PC > ZX: Image
creation:
In the main
window, at the top right is the button 'Create img'.
It will create an empty image file, using the format according to the entries in the 'Image format' box, and the geometry according to the entries in the 'CHS setting' box. Recomended is the usage of HDF format - it holds all necessary parameters. For 8-bit simple IF HDF 256 format is required. Initialization of a ZX
disk or image file:
Before usage the disk (media) must be
initialized, i.e., a filesystem must be created. It is something like
partitioning on PC.Select drive or Open image file. Set the geometry as needed (it can't be autodetected in some cases). For zxcflba.rom (CF interface) click the 'LBA' button - this will set the correct parameters for init (32 sec/tr & 8 heads). Check that the Image format is correct (for 8-bit simple IF it must be HDF 256). Then click on 'Init' at the top right. The program divides the space by criteria how much begin letter is common. So, much more space for S than for Q. In the listbox is the begin letter, then the total capacity of its charea and the number of CAT slots - this many files can be stored there. By clicking on a charea in the listbox its parameters will appear in the setboxes to the right. There you may adjust the size and slot count. Below you will see total size of all chareas. Most important is to watch the 'Free:' indicator. If it turns negative, you must decrease the size of some charea(s). Otherwise the last charea(s) will be outside of the disk's capacity. The small setbox 'Data at:' is for setting the start cylinder of the first charea. The standard is 1, but in some cases it may be bigger, up to 9. It can't be 0 (at start is Master CAT). After typing in the value, click on 'Data at:' to enter it. And you may need to decrease some sizes thereafter... The old filesystem has some limitations: Max. size of charea is 32MB by CF and 16-bit IF, and 16MB by 8-bit simple IF. Count of CAT slots is limited to 4064/2032. Still, there is a lot of space: in 16MB can fit over 330 snapshots. Max. size of drive/media which can be fully used is about 1.1 GB. The new filesystem with big sectors has max. charea sizes of 64MB for all types of interfaces. Check 'Big Sectors' for such ROMs before 'Init'. It makes sense only for larger drives/media - over 500MB. Fillable media size is then 2.2 GB (4.4 GB for 8-bit IF). When you click on the button with the long text, after confirmation, the disk/image will be initalized and ready for usage. You may imediately check it by entering 'File transfer' . July 2006 - July 2007, P. Putnik |